This week on Lively, it's all things General Assembly: what made it and what didn't. Plus, Providence schools get more money, but will it be enough? We'll also analyze the debate over an Inspector's General office and the Constitutional Convention question. Our panelists are Boston Globe columnist Dan McGowan, Rhode Island GOP National Committeewoman Sue Cienki, and political contributor Bob Walsh.
About A Lively Experiment: For more than 30 years, A Lively Experiment has provided insight and analysis of the week's local and national political events. Asking the hard questions and shaking out the answers in spirited, fast-paced debate, a rotating panel of journalists and opinion leaders, economists and political scientists, elected officials and pundits dig deep into the local issues that affect Rhode Islanders.
